How they compare

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505) currently reports 1.65 million against 2,233 in Bahamas, a difference of 1.65 million.

That makes 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)'s figure about 739.5 times Bahamas's.

Across all 46 years both countries report, 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505) has been ahead every year.

Bahamas ranks 180th and 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505) ranks 180th of 222 countries.

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505) has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bahamas 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505) Difference Ahead
1970s 2,856 643,166 640,310 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)
1980s 2,609 742,934 740,325 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)
1990s 2,961 869,512 866,551 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)
2000s 2,949 1.08 million 1.07 million 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)
2010s 2,835 1.26 million 1.26 million 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)
2020s 2,386 1.59 million 1.59 million ESCWA: Arab Ldcs Subregion (unsdcode:98505)

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
